### Dataset Info

**Таблица с данными:**

| Characteristic | Data |
| --- | --- |
| Description | Generated texts to achieve higher performance in various NLP tasks |
| Data types | Text |
| Tasks | Generating text, answering questions and classification text |
| Total number of files | 4,000,000+ |
| Languages | Ukrainian, Turkish, Thai, Swedish, Slovak, Portuguese (Brazil), Portuguese, Polish, Persian, Dutch, Maratham, Malayalam, Korean, Japanese, Italian, Indonesian, Hungarian, Hindi, Irish, Greek, German, French, Finnish, Esperanto, English, Danish, Czech, Chinese, Catalan, Azerbaijani, Arabic |
| Labeling | Metadata (language, model, time of the generation, prompt, response) |

- **Вопрос:** How was the data for this dataset collected? — **Ответ:** The data was collected from pre-trained LLM outputs such as GPT-3.5 and GPT-4. The generation process included collecting synthetic data, prompts, and responses, followed by the addition of metadata annotations to provide context for deep learning, machine learning, and supervised fine-tuning tasks.
- **Вопрос:** What metadata is included with each generated text sample? — **Ответ:** Each record includes structured metadata for the language, prompt, generated response, AI model, and generation time. This metadata makes it easy to filter, organize, and analyze generated text for NLP research and large language model development.
